In short you can follow this

http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;en-us;q300492&s d=tech 
 procedure to create a destination set for whatever the sites are you
that you need to block. Of course the easy way of doing this is to get
the "banned sex site started pack" zip file from www.isastuff.mine.nu
and import it using the import script from www.isatools.org (which i
think is down atm cos Jim didn't pay his bill as he spent too much on 
 handcuffs and lube this month).. The starter pack has a list of many
many porn sites and of course you can add your own to it.
